From dcb7c317c2ec3034b926945c0faf2334a0b9b7d6 Mon Sep 17 00:00:00 2001 From: Kilian Krause Date: Tue, 10 Jun 2025 17:18:10 +0200 Subject: [PATCH] mb/siemens/mc_rpl1: Enable Intel I210 MACPHY driver Enable the i210 driver for this variant which uses I210 MACPHYs. Additionally, add a function to retrieve a valid MAC Address for the given MACPHY.
